The image depicts an outdoor, sunlit street scene in Zaria, Nigeria. In the immediate foreground, an adult male, viewed from behind and walking right-to-left, is the primary subject. He wears a long, loose-fitting brown tunic (buba) over matching trousers and light-colored open-toed sandals. A multi-patterned knitted cap (brown, orange, white) covers his head. His left hand holds a small, light-green or yellow woven container with a handle. A distinct, elongated shadow extends from him onto the dry, light-brown, uneven ground.

To the left of the main subject, a smaller group of individuals is visible, including a man in a yellow t-shirt and dark trousers walking towards the left. A green and yellow Keke Napep (tricycle taxi), bearing the visible registration or identifier "SBG 241," is parked or moving slowly. White sacks are present near the tricycle. Utility poles, one wooden and one metal with a street light fixture, rise into the clear blue sky. In the background on the left, a multi-story building with a reddish-brown corrugated metal roof and dark-framed windows or balconies is visible.

The right side of the frame is occupied by a series of large, upright, rectangular structures. These are constructed from dark brown or maroon sheet metal, featuring visible internal metal grating or framing. They appear industrial or commercial in design, possibly large storage units or enclosures, and show signs of wear and discoloration. The environment suggests an active urban or market area under bright daylight conditions.
